What Is a Compounded Medication?
Compounded ≠ generic. Here's what you're actually getting.
What compounding is
A licensed pharmacy custom-formulates a medication for an individual patient — combining ingredients or adjusting doses not available off the shelf.

FDA regulation
503A and 503B compounding pharmacies are FDA-regulated — not the wild west people sometimes imagine.
Patient-specific
Compounding lets clinicians personalize: ingredient combos, strengths, vehicles, additives.
